EDO FORESTRY COMMISSION CHAIRMAN HOSTS NIGERIAN RED CROSS SOCIETY, URGES YOUTHS TO VENTURE INTO FORESTRY, DONATES 1,000 SEEDLINGS
The Chairman of the Edo State Forestry Commission, Hon. Valentine Asuen, hosted members of the Red Cross Society of Nigeria at the commission's headquarters in Benin City. During the visit, Hon. Asuen encouraged Nigerian youths to consider careers in forestry, emphasizing its potential for environmental sustainability, economic empowerment, and job creation.
Hon. Asuen donated 1,000 seedlings to the Edo State Chapter of the Red Cross Society of Nigeria as part of the commission's efforts to promote tree planting, forest conservation, and environmental protection across Edo State. "Forestry is a vital sector that offers substantial opportunities for youths to contribute to environmental sustainability while earning a living," Asuen stated. "We urge Nigerian youths – to consider careers in forestry; it is a field that not only protects our environment but also holds great potential for economic growth and development."
The Edo Forestry Boss emphasized the commission's commitment to collaborating with stakeholders, including civil society organizations like the Red Cross, to drive sustainable forest management, combat deforestation, and restore degraded forest lands in Edo State. "Through partnerships like this, we can make significant strides in protecting our forests, mitigating climate change, and improving livelihoods in our communities," Asuen noted.
The Edo State Coordinator of the Red Cross Society of Nigeria expressed appreciation for the gesture and pledged the organization's continued support for the Edo Forestry Commission's initiatives. "We are grateful for this donation of seedlings and the call to action for youths. The Red Cross Society will work with the Forestry Commission to promote environmental sustainability and support tree planting campaigns across Edo State."
Hon. Valentine Asuen also took the opportunity to express appreciation for the unwavering commitment of His Excellency Senator Monday Okpebholo, the Executive Governor of Edo State, towards reforestation programs in the state.
The donation and advocacy are part of Edo State Government's broader efforts to promote sustainable forest management, with a Plantation Strategy aimed at restoring degraded forests and promoting economic development through sustainable forestry practices.
